Dear Delegates,
Since the advent of generative AI, many have viewed its surging energy demands as a crisis—one that could jeopardize California’s climate goals and strain our electric grid. At the Bay Area Council, we see things differently. Where others see risk, we see possibility. California has long led the world in meeting complex challenges with bold innovation, and this moment demands nothing less. By unlocking clean, reliable, and affordable energy, we can power the next era of computing while advancing our climate ambitions and strengthening our economy.
It is with this purpose that the Bay Area Council is convening our upcoming delegation. Beginning with a visit to the Diablo Canyon Power Plant and continuing on to Chicago, we will engage directly with energy and technology leaders to explore how smart policy, strategic investment, and breakthrough innovation can come together to meet rising demand. Along the way, we will examine the pivotal roles of AI, data centers, nuclear energy, quantum computing, and other technologies that are shaping the future.
At its heart, this trip is about more than energy. It is about fostering innovation, catalyzing economic growth, and ensuring California remains a global leader at the nexus of clean energy and technology.
We are deeply grateful for your participation and look forward to the insights, partnerships, and momentum that this delegation will generate.
